Getting There
-
Walking
If you're starting from Cape Coast Castle, exit the castle grounds and head towards the main road (Castle Road). Turn left onto the road and continue walking straight. You'll pass by the Cape Coast Sports Stadium on your right. Keep walking until you reach the roundabout at the intersection with Beulah Road. Bakaano Roundabout is just off Beulah Road on your left side, near the intersection.
-
Walking
From the Cape Coast Bus Station, exit the station and head towards the main road (Accra-Cape Coast Road). Turn right and walk along the road. After about 15 minutes, you'll reach the traffic lights. Continue straight until you reach the Bakaano Roundabout, which will be on your right side at the intersection with Beulah Road.
-
Walking
If you're near the University of Cape Coast, exit the campus and head towards the main road (University of Cape Coast Road). Turn left and continue walking straight until you reach the main road junction. Turn right at the junction and keep walking until you reach the Bakaano Roundabout, which will be on your left side as you approach the intersection with Beulah Road.
